<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">body{
	margin:	0;
	font-family:	Helvetica, sans-serif;
	font-size:	11px;
	color:	#6F6F6F;
	background:	#FFF;
	text-align:	center;
	}

/*__________________________ block positions*/
#container{
	width:	800px;
	margin:	0 auto 0 auto;
	padding:	20px 0 0 0;
	text-align:	left;
	}
#logo{
	display:	block;
	width:	600px;
	margin:	0 0 20px 200px;
	font-size:	30px;
	font-weight:	bold;
	color:	#054B14;
	}
	#logo span{
		display:	block;
		font-size:	18px;
		font-weight:	bold;
		}
#menu{
	width:	180px;
	margin:	0 20px 0 0;
	float:	left;
	}
	/*first level triggers*/
	#menu a{
		color:	#6F6F6F;
		text-decoration:	none;
		display:	block;
		font-size:	12px;
		margin:	0 0 3px 0;
		}
	#menu a:hover, #menu a.selected, .islink:hover{
		color:	#000;
		cursor:	pointer;
		}
	#menu a.selected{
		font-weight:	bold;
		}
	/*sub menus*/
	.sub_menu{
		margin:	0 0 0 10px;
		}
	.sub_menu div{
		margin:	0 0 0 10px;
		}
#content{
	width:	600px;
	min-height:	600px;
	float:	right;
	overflow:	hidden;
	}
/*homepage*/
#subscribe, #contact{
	width:	290px;
	margin:	0 20px 0 0;
	float:	left;
	}
#subscribe{
	margin:	0 !important;
	}
	#subject{
		display:	none;
		}
	#subscribe input{
		border:	1px solid #BBB;
		color:	#6F6F6F;
		padding:	2px;
		margin:	0 0 3px 0;
		width:	284px;
		font-size:	10px;
		}
	#subscribe .button{
		width:	290px !important;
		background:	#EEE;
		}
	#subscribe .button:hover{
		background:	#DDD;
		color:	#777;
		}
#latest{
	margin:	0 0 20px 0;
	}
	.main_pic{
		overflow:	hidden;
		width:	600px;
		height:	200px;
		margin: 0 0 10px 0;
		}
	.main_pic img{
		width:	600px;
		_width:	auto;
		}
#foot{
	clear:	both;
	width:	800px;
	padding:	100px 0 0 200px;
	margin:	0 auto 20px auto;
	text-align:	left;
	font-size:	10px;
	}
#screen_dimmer, #prompt, #images{
	background: url(img/screen_dimmer_bg.png);
	_background: none;
	display:	none;
	position:	fixed;
	top: 0;
	right:	0;
	bottom:	0;
	left:	0;
	z-index:	900;
	
	_position:	absolute;
	_top: expression(eval(document.body.scrollTop));
	_height:	100%;
	_width:	100%;
	}
#ajax_status, #the_prompt, #the_image{
	background:	#FFF;
	padding:	15px 15px 15px 10px;
	font-size:	30px;
	font-weight:	bold;
	width:	300px;
	height:	100px;
	margin:	20px auto 0 auto;
	z-index:	1000;
	text-align:	center;
	overflow:	auto;
	}
#the_prompt, #the_image{
	display:	block !important;
	z-index:	950 !important;
	}
	#the_image{
		font-size:	12px;
		}
	#the_image h5{
		height:	15px;
		margin:	0 0 5px 0;
		}
		#the_image img{
			margin:	auto;
			text-align:	center;
			}
	#caption{
		font-size:	11px;
		font-weight:	normal;
		}
.previous, #newer{
	float:	left;
	margin:	0 5px 0 0;
	}
.next, #older{
	float:	right;
	}
.next:hover, .previous:hover{
	cursor:	pointer;
	}
		
/*__________________________ end block positions*/

/*__________________________ text styling*/
a{
	color:	#6F6F6F;
	cursor:	pointer;
	}			
a:hover, .selected{
	color:	#000;
	cursor:	pointer;
	}
h1{
	color:	#6F6F6F;
	font-weight:	bold;
	font-size:	16px;
	margin:	0 0 5px 0;
	padding:	0;
	}
h2{
	color:	#6F6F6F;
	font-size:	14px;
	margin:	0 0 5px 0;
	padding:	0;
	font-weight:	normal;
	}
h3{
	color:	#6F6F6F;
	font-size:	13px;
	font-weight:	normal;
	margin:	0 0 15px 0;
	}
h4{
	color:	#6F6F6F;
	font-size:	12px;
	font-weight:	bold;
	margin:	0 0 2px 0;
	padding:	0;
	clear:	both;
	}
h5{
	color:	#6F6F6F;
	font-size:	11px;
	margin:	0 0 2px 0;
	}
h6{
	color:	#6F6F6F;
	font-size:	10px;
	margin:	0 0 2px 0;
	}
.alert{
	color:	#b31d22;
	}
#response{
	display:	block;
	padding:	3px 5px 3px 5px;
	margin:	0 0 10px 0;
	background:	#b31d22;
	color:	#FFF;
	font-size:	14px;
	font-family:	Verdana, sans-serif;
	}
p{
	clear:	both;
	margin:	0 0 10px 0;
	text-align:	justify;
	}
.note{
	font-size:	10px;
	font-weight:	normal;
	}
sup{
	color:	#E62400;
	}
.clear{
	clear:	both;
	}
.hr{
	clear: both;
	padding:	5px 0 0 0;
	border-bottom:	#b3b5b8 solid 1px;
	margin:	0 0 5px 0;
	}
/*__________________________ end text styling*/

/*__________________________ media styles*/
.video{
	background:	url(img/video_bg.png) no-repeat center center #000;
	overflow:	hidden;
	}
	.video a{
		display:	block;
		width:	100%;
		height:	100%;
		}
img{
	display:	block;
	border:	0;
	}
.thumb{
	width:	56px;
	height:	56px;
	float:	left;
	margin:	2px;
	}
.product_img img{
	width:		300px;
	margin:	0 0 5px 0;
	}
.img_fl{
	float:left;
	margin:	0 10px 10px 0;
	}
.img_fr{
	float:right;
	margin:	0 0 10px 10px;
	}
.img_c{
	text-align:center;
	margin: 0 auto 10px auto;
	}
.img_l{
	text-align:left;
	margin:10px 0 10px 0;
	}
.img_r{
	text-align:right;
	margin:10px 0 10px 0;
	}
/*__________________________ end image styles*/	

/*__________________________ section styling*/
.menu{
	width:	290px;
	margin:	0 5px 5px 0;
	padding:	5px;
	background:	#FAFAFA;
	float:	left;
	clear: none;
	overflow:	hidden;
	}
	.menu img{
		float:	left;
		padding:	0 3px 3px 0 !important;
		}
	.menu h4{
		clear:	none;
		}
.full, #slideshow{
	margin:	0 0 20px 0;
	}
.post{
	clear:	both;
	margin:	0 0 30px 0;
	}
	.post h5{
		font-size:	10px;
		font-weight:	normal;
		margin:	 0 0 7px 0;
		}
		.post h5 span{
			color:	#999;
			}
.main{
	width:	480px;
	float:	left;
	margin:	0 20px 0 0;
	}
.related{
	text-align:	right;
	width:	100px;
	float:	left;
	}
	.related a{
		display:	block;
		}
.images{
	margin:	20px 0  0 0;
	}
/*	
.other_media{
	float:	left;
	width:	180px;
	}*/
.home{
	margin:	0 0 40px;
	}
	
/*PRINT STYLES*/
@media print {
	#head{
		background:	none;
		}
	#logo span{
		display:	block;
		font-size:	30px;
		font-weight:	bold;
		color:	#CCC;
		}
	#menu, #sidebar, .related {
		display: none;
		}
	#container{
		width:	800px;
		background:	#FFF;
		}
	#content{
		border:	none;
		float:	none;
		width:	auto;
		padding: 0;
		}
	.full{
		width:	auto;
		border:	0;
		margin:	0;
		padding:	0;
		}
}</pre></body></html>